Role Overview:

Applies mechanical systems design knowledge, skill, and ability to create construction drawings for the project owner and provides continuous professional support throughout the entire construction process. Serves as the primary liaison responsible for coordination and communication activities between the design team and the client/customer and provides project management oversight and professional support throughout the entire construction process.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provides complete management of project timelines and related design activity communication between the design team and the client/customer, accurately & timely
  • In accordance with company standards, provides assistance in the preparation of accurate and complete proposals and engineering agreements
  • Accurately and timely produces mechanical systems design elements consistent with project specifications
  • Accurately and timely produces design elements in accordance with the project hours, scope & parameters
  • Provides research design options consistent with project requirements
  • Selects appropriate equipment for project type
  • Creates construction HVAC documents for permitting that are accurate and complete.
  • Produces accurate and complete load calculations and engineering project specifications within project parameters
  • Accurately and consistently execute QA/QC process
  • Provide project coordination with in house and outside sources
  • Provides timely consultation on projects to manage schedules, deadlines, site surveys, punch lists, building codes and standards consistent with company quality standards.
  • Actively participates in post design consultation activities and represents the company in client meetings through construction completion
  • Responsible for on-boarding and overseeing junior engineers
  • Actively mentors junior engineers and designers
  • Provide timely billing of projects to accounting department
  • Follows established work rules, policies, and procedures
  • Actively engages with other members of the company to continuously strive to improve processes, create efficiencies and reduce costs
  • Cooperatively takes on other duties, roles or responsibilities as assigned

Minimum Qualifications:

  • A 4-year degree in engineering required, EIT and/or PE preferred
  • Minimum 3 years' experience
  • Knowledge of various HVAC/plumbing/fire protection systems, equipment, and concepts
  • Knowledge of engineering drafting standards
  • Knowledge and utilization of company & design standards
  • Expert knowledge of building codes and standards
  • Demonstrable understanding of construction process and interpretation of construction drawings
  • Knowledge of AutoCad
  • Knowledge of Revit
  • Good communication skills
